What Is The Weather Like In The Grasslands?
Temperate grasslands have cold winters and hot summers – sometimes with temperature swings of over 140 degrees Fahrenheit between winter lows and summer highs. Fast-moving weather systems tend to affect the temperate grasslands and they are also susceptible to drought and dust storms.

Are grasslands wet or dry?
Grasslands cover one fourth of the Earth’s land and are found on every continent except for Antarctica. Grasslands occur where it is too wet for deserts but too dry for forests. Grasslands get about 10 to 24 inches of precipitation per year although some tropical grasslands can get over 40 inches of rain a year.
What is the temperature in temperate grasslands?
These grasslands have a temperate climate with cold winters and hot summers. The temperatures can vary from -40 degrees Fahrenheit to more than 100 degrees Fahrenheit. Rainfall plays a major role in the characteristics of the grasslands.
How does climate affect grasslands?
As climate conditions shift geographically so will the distributions of many plants and animals. The relatively flat terrain of grasslands increases vulnerability to climate change impacts because habitats and species must migrate long distances to compensate for temperature shifts.
Does grasslands have snow?
Rain in the temperate grasslands usually occurs in the late spring and early summer. The yearly average is about 20 – 35 inches (55 – 95 cm) but much of this falls as snow in the winter.

What is the climate of grassland biome in South Africa?
Figure 8.5: Biomes of South Africa. Location: grasslands are found on the Highveld. Climate: they typically have summer rainfall of 400 mm to 2000 mm. Winters are cold and frost can occur.

How much does it rain in the savanna?
Savannas typically get very little rain – about 4 inches (100 mm) of rain – in the dry season and they will often not get any rainfall at all for many months. This is a long time for plants to go without water which is why you don’t see many trees. However the wet season gets lots of rain.

What seasons occur in a tropical rainforest?
Tropical rainforest areas do not experience seasons like summer winter spring or autumn. Instead seasons in tropical rainforests are categorized into dry and wet season. Each season lasts approximately 6 months. In the Amazon particularly the most extreme season happens between December and May.

What is the average temperature in a tropical grassland?
Most tropical grasslands experience between 500 and 1 500 millimeters (20 and 60 inches) of rain annually and year-round temperatures between 15 to 35 degrees Celsius (59 to 95 degrees Fahrenheit) the climate of temperate steppe is typically more variable throughout the year.
